| /*
 | |
|  * linux/fs/ext4/xattr_user.c
 | |
|  * Handler for extended user attributes.
 | |
|  *
 | |
|  * Copyright (C) 2001 by Andreas Gruenbacher, <a.gruenbacher@computer.org>
 | |
|  */
 | |
| 
 | |
| #include <linux/string.h>
 | |
| #include <linux/fs.h>
 | |
| #include "ext4_jbd2.h"
 | |
| #include "ext4.h"
 | |
| #include "xattr.h"
 | |
| 
 | |
| static bool
 | |
| ext4_xattr_user_list(struct dentry *dentry)
 | |
| {
 | |
| 	return test_opt(dentry->d_sb, XATTR_USER);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static int
 | |
| ext4_xattr_user_get(const struct xattr_handler *handler,
 | |
| 		    struct dentry *unused, struct inode *inode,
 | |
| 		    const char *name, void *buffer, size_t size)
 | |
| {
 | |
| 	if (!test_opt(inode->i_sb, XATTR_USER))
 | |
| 		return -EOPNOTSUPP;
 | |
| 	return ext4_xattr_get(inode, EXT4_XATTR_INDEX_USER,
 | |
| 			      name, buffer, size);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| static int
 | |
| ext4_xattr_user_set(const struct xattr_handler *handler,
 | |
| 		    struct dentry *unused, struct inode *inode,
 | |
| 		    const char *name, const void *value,
 | |
| 		    size_t size, int flags)
 | |
| {
 | |
| 	if (!test_opt(inode->i_sb, XATTR_USER))
 | |
| 		return -EOPNOTSUPP;
 | |
| 	return ext4_xattr_set(inode, EXT4_XATTR_INDEX_USER,
 | |
| 			      name, value, size, flags);
 | |
| }
 | |
| 
 | |
| const struct xattr_handler ext4_xattr_user_handler = {
 | |
| 	.prefix	= XATTR_USER_PREFIX,
 | |
| 	.list	= ext4_xattr_user_list,
 | |
| 	.get	= ext4_xattr_user_get,
 | |
| 	.set	= ext4_xattr_user_set,
 | |
| };
